    Job Title: Construction Project Manager at DASNY



    About the Company:

    DASNY is a reputable company that specializes in managing construction projects to provide excellent services to client agencies.



    Minimum Qualifications:
    • Bachelor's degree plus five years of relevant construction industry experience.
    • Two years of supervisory experience or completion of designated supervisory training.

    Preferred Qualifications:
    • Bachelor's degree in Engineering, Architecture, Construction Management, or related field.
    • Experience as a DASNY Senior Assistant Project Manager or Field Representative.
    • Professional Engineer or Architect license.
    • Minimum two years of supervisory experience.
    • PC applications and construction systems proficiency (Oracle Contract Manager, PMWeb, P6 scheduling).

    Essential Skills:
    • Ability to read and comprehend construction documents.
    • Excellent oral and written communication skills.
    • Analytical and conceptual skills.
    • Ability to work independently and exercise sound judgment.
    • Proficiency in PC applications.
    • Leadership and teamwork abilities.
    • Initiative-taking and organizational skills.
    • Interpersonal and diplomacy skills.
    • Basic knowledge of management principles.

    Duties Description:

    The Project Manager oversees all construction project aspects to provide value-added services to client agencies.


    Essential Functions:
    • Represent DASNY as the primary liaison to client agencies.
    • Develop and monitor project scope budget and schedule.
    • Manage selection of design and construction consultants.
    • Coordinate project activities among stakeholders.
    • Ensure compliance with all DASNY procedures.
    • Supervise field staff and maintain project quality.
    • Participate in claims documentation and settlement.
    • Establish procedures for project requirements.
    • Pursue new business opportunities with client agencies.

    Other Duties and Responsibilities:
    • Train and evaluate employees.
    • Implement internal controls and procedures.
    • Assist in policy development.
    • Undertake special assignments as directed.

    Supervision:

    Supervision of employees is required.


    Physical/Mental/Visual Demands:

    Travel may be required with exposure to weather extremes. Decision-making under pressure may be needed occasionally.


    Health and Safety Requirements:

    Candidates must comply with applicable laws regarding COVID-19 vaccination.


    Work Environment:

    Official station may be at a construction field site with possible frequent site visits.


    Requires use of PC, telephone, fax, and other office equipment.


    Additional credentials or background checks may be necessary for some positions.
